European Residential Voltage. (actual voltage at the wall outlet or light switch in any system can vary by plus or minus 5 to 10 percent.) In most countries, there are two voltages that are widely used. The united states power grid is much less well integrated, but all over north america the voltage is a nominal 120 volts. Japan is unique in using both 100 v, 50 hz, and 100 v, 60 hz, depending on the region. Until 1987, mains voltage in large parts of europe, including germany, austria and switzerland, was 220 ± 22 v while the uk used 240 ± 14.4 v. 230 rows mains electricity by country includes a list of countries and territories, with the plugs, voltages and frequencies they commonly use for. Information and chart on voltages and frequencies (hertz) listed by country. Middle east and parts of asia show mixed voltages and frequencies, indicated by striped patterns. What is the advantages of using 230 v compared to 120 v? Europe’s power grid, the world’s most interconnected, is set at 230 volts (an eu standard since 2008).
